Typical August weather in Santa Cruz: 34.5°C by day, 24.5°C at night, 344 mm of rain over 15.9 wet days. These are measured 1991–2020 station normals, not a forecast.

Warm sea in August
The nearest open-water NOAA OISST 1991–2020 cell averages 30.4°C in August. A sheltered bay can run warmer than that open-water cell.
